A Morning with Jack Waters is a reflective piece that captures Jack's artistic evolution amid the vibrant chaos of the downtown NYC art scene. The film unfolds in a cozy setting, Jack’s home, where he feels at ease, and you can really sense the intimacy in his conversation with Lynne Sachs. The pacing is relaxed, allowing Jack's anecdotes to breathe, offering glimpses into the often turbulent yet vibrant world he navigated since the 80s. What stands out are the layers of his experiences – from performance art to activism – which are intertwined with the cultural fabric of New York. It's this blend of personal history and broader societal commentary that makes the documentary resonate, rather than just a straightforward biography.
